WebRaw potatoes turn brown when peeled and cut, so soak for 15 minutes in 1 quart of water with ¼ cup lemon juice or 1½ teaspoons vinegar and 1½ teaspoons salt. Hirundo / Shutterstock.com Radishes

WebFridge shelf life: 5-7 days. SWEET POTATOES AND YAMS Opinions are mixed on how to best store raw, cut sweet potatoes and yams. For years, I’ve stashed raw prepped sweet potatoes (skin on or off) in covered containers in the fridge without issue. Some argue they should be stored in a container of cold water, I suspect to prevent oxidation.

WebDec 28, 2024 · Don’t keep raw potatoes in the fridge since the cold temperature can change how they taste. Stored this way, potatoes will stay good for around 1-2 weeks. For longer-term storage, keep the potatoes at 45 and 55 degrees Fahrenheit (7 and 13 degrees Celsius), where they’ll stay good for up to 3 months.
